Open-air smoking outside the terminal building, landside, is permitted at Lomé’s Aéroport International Gnassingbé Eyadéma (Lomé–Tokoin), before check-in and security. Togo’s 2011 tobacco-control law, implemented by Decree No. 2012-046, bans smoking in public places, and no designated indoor or airside smoking room is confirmed at Lomé’s terminal, so the open air outside the building is the option available.
For international travel through Togo, Lomé (LFW) is the airport that matters — Togo’s only international gateway, and ASKY Airlines’ home hub, with Ethiopian Airlines also routing connecting traffic through it.
How Togolese Airport Smoking Works
Togo’s tobacco law of 14 January 2011, implemented through Decree No. 2012-046 banning smoking in public places, applies to Lomé’s terminal:
- Open-air smoking outside the terminal building, landside, is permitted before security
- No designated smoking area is published by the airport, and no facility after security is confirmed
- E-cigarettes: no airport-specific rule was found; expect the same landside-only pattern as smoking
Lomé–Tokoin International Airport (LFW)
Smoking at Lomé–Tokoin International Airport is open-air only, landside, outside the terminal before security. SALT (Société Aéroportuaire de Lomé-Tokoin) operates the airport; its official site could not be checked directly, and no smoking facility after security is confirmed for connecting ASKY or Ethiopian Airlines passengers.
Tips for Smokers at Togolese Airports
- Lomé has no confirmed airside or indoor smoking facility — plan to smoke landside before security
- ASKY and Ethiopian Airlines connections carry the same uncertainty; weigh the re-screening time before leaving the secure zone
- No designated or marked outdoor spot is published — use the open forecourt clear of the doors
- No airport-specific vaping rule was found; treat an e-cigarette the same as a cigarette, landside
